To Whom It May Concern:


I am writing in support of the posthumous nomination of Michelle Owens to the Cadets Hall of Fame. As a marching member of the Cadets Color Guard from 2004–2007 and a staff member from 2008–2009, Michelle was my instructor, my mentor, my colleague, and, most wonderfully, my friend. She truly embodied the best of what The Cadets can be, and worked tirelessly to bring those qualities out in others.


My relationship with Michelle began when I was a rookie on the Cadets flag line in 2004. To say we were a motley bunch is a bit of an understatement, and I imagine standing in front of us day in and day out was a Herculean task. Michelle, ever patient, helped me not just to survive that summer, but to find the joy in hard work and to see the silver lining of a difficult task. She balanced every correction with a smile and a joke, and would check in to make sure everything was ok on particularly tough days. I always think of Michelle when teaching my own students the “Rings of Saturn” maneuver—she spent countless hours with me making sure I understood that move, always with her signature smile!


When I aged out and joined the color guard staff, I had the absolute pleasure of working side by side with Michelle. This picture from Spring Training of 2008 is one of my favorites of Michelle and I because it perfectly captures how we spent that summer. I have so many wonderful memories of her, but some of the best were just the two of us standing in the end zone together watching the flag line - the laughs, the frustrations, all the lessons she taught me. She taught me so much that summer about what it means to be a teacher—the patience required, the hours after rehearsal trying to figure out the best way to approach the next day, reading the mood of the team and adjusting to make sure everyone was having the best experience. She was the first person at the field before rehearsal and the last one to leave, and her example made me want to be better every day.


For her dedication to the Cadets Color Guard, for her constant pursuit of excellence, for the way she made everyone feel welcome and loved, I cannot think of a better addition to the Cadets Hall of Fame than Michelle Owens. I thank you for your consideration.


Sincerely,

Brian Forte The Cadets Member 2004-2007 Color Guard Staff 2008-2009
